Rush Limbaugh: Bill Clinton undercuts President Obama


I read the article, Rush Limbaugh: Bill Clinton undercuts President Obama.  This article talks about what Rush Limbaugh, a Republican, thought about Bill Clinton saying “I personally believe even if it takes a change in the law, the president should honor the commitment the federal government made to those people and let them keep what they got”.  During his show on Tuesday November 12th, he told his listeners that this Bill Clinton quote shows “how the mighty have fallen” meaning that the problems surrounding Obamacare are so strong and are bring about so much bad press and PR for the Democratic party that big members of it are now turning on the current president in hopes of helping the Democratic candidate in 2016.  He also talks about how it is really a kick in the gut to Obama that he is “being lectured to about honesty and integrity from a convicted perjurer".  The last thing Rush Limbaugh discussed on his show was what is the point of Bill Clinton now coming out and inserting himself into a conversation that he should of just kept his mouth shut in.  Especially since he is "basically [acknowledging] that the president, Barack Obama, lied to people" and how "now it’s up to the president to honor his commitment [and] change the lie?”  The only possible explanation is that he is trying to support Hilary Clinton, who is discussing a white house bid in 2016, which doesn't even make sense since she will not be running against Obama since this is his second term.  Bill Clinton is just one Democrat on a list of many who have recently come out in favor of legislation that would allow people to keep their current coverage, which in the end makes the future look very troubling for work that President Obama hopes to accomplish.
